Werbung Werbung SAN DIEGO, CA - January 29, 2026 (NEWMEDIAWIRE) - AXIM Biotechnologies, Inc. (OTC: AXIM) (the "Company") today announced a strategic alliance with Medical Marijuana, Inc. (OTC: MJNA) intended to research and develop applications and uses for AXIM's patent for water soluble cannabinoids. At the center of the transactions entered into between the Company and MJNA is AXIM's U.S. Patent No. 11,542,226 B2, Polyfunctional Cannabinoids (the "Patent"). The Consulting Agreement has an initial, non-cancellable, term of one year expiring in January 2027 and thereafter continues on a month-to-month basis until terminated by either party upon written 90-day notice. The monthly services fee paid to the Company by MJNA under the Consulting Agreement is $62,500 per month. MJNA paid $600,000 to the Company as consideration for the assignment of the 50% interest in the Patent. The consideration was paid through the issuance to AXIM of a $600,000 secured promissory note (the "Note"). The Note accrues interest at the rate of 4.75% until maturity on January 15, 2038, and may be prepaid by MJNA at any time, in whole or in part, without penalty. ABOUT AXIM BIOTECHNOLOGIES, INC. AXIM Biotechnologies, Inc. primary focus is the development and commercialization of rapid , point-of-care diagnostic tests focused on ocular and systemic health. Its TearScan® platform enables clinicians to quantify tear biomarkers with laboratory-grade accuracy in office settings, enhancing diagnostic confidence and treatment outcomes. AXIM has been developing a vertically integrated diagnostic platform that can be adapted to detect a range of biomarkers beyond dry eye disease. This platform has been used to create tests for things like SARS-CoV-2 neutralizing antibodies and has patent allowances covering diagnostics for multiple analytes, including cancer biomarkers using novel methods like electrochemical/impedance spectroscopy. The AXIM platform has also enabled AXIM to develop a non-invasive point-of-care assay for Parkinson’s disease that uses a single tear sample to detect abnormal forms of alpha-synuclein, a key biomarker implicated in Parkinson’s pathology. This test aims to provide results in under 10 minutes without requiring invasive sample collection like spinal taps. For more information, visit www.aximbiotech.com.
